I fancy the Erlang / Elixir way of creating separate actors for tasks and let them fail if they misbehave and all the corresponding OTP theory. Putting the direct ETS access into this context, I feel like ETS is a hack. I can accept that it is needed for performance reasons, but I miss the clarity on this topic. Storing data in ETS

7621

When calling ets:update_counter/4 on an ets table with write_concurrency, true the process will deadlock. Here's reproducing code:-module(ets_deadlock). -export([func/0]). Powered by a free Atlassian Jira open source license for Erlang/OTP. Try Jira - bug tracking software for your team.

Gothob. Monach. Erlang. un plaisir inexprimåble de 1'ame, que de coni'otidre les ob- ets, qui Tiiiteressent  radiotrafik enligt ETS 300 720. "On-. Board"-radio varje kanal upp till 0,6 Erlang då rym- mer kanalen använder 0.008 Erlang vid bråd timme då ryms ca 75  massage groove kvinnor porr peru Lokal dominatrixpresentation i tagg Erlang sin pudel prostitutas almendralejo ets prostitutas Prostituerade prostituerade  Buchenbach och H Cnobloch, Erlang- en. Prior.

Erlang ets

  1. Jobb bioteknik stockholm
  2. Spela badminton stockholm
  3. Vad orsakar frontallobsdemens
  4. Rigmor palmqvist
  5. Mhm lu se
  6. Skilsmassa blankett pdf
  7. Tarkista eläkeikäsi

From erlang ETS docs: Tables are divided into four different types: set, ordered_set, bag, and duplicate_bag. A set or ordered_set table can only have one object associated with each key. A bag or duplicate_bag table can have many objects associated with each key. The number of tables stored at one Erlang node used to be limited. This is no longer the case (except by memory usage). The previous default limit was about 1400 tables and could be increased by setting the environment variable ERL_MAX_ETS_TABLES or the command line option +e before starting the Erlang runtime system.

Te leverlc ets nåt. - --. För-1: vor el s no l. ---9 styrkor i Erlang per stabsmedlem samt fördelning av trafikstyrkor över ATL och ATN. M h t dessa 

Contribute to afiskon/erlang-ets-lock development by creating an account on GitHub. 2013-03-07 Erlang: ETS update 1 element.

2014年4月21日 ets (erlang term storage) 與dets (disk ets) 是用來負責大量Erlang Term 的儲存機制 。兩個都是提供大量的key-value 尋找表,ETS 放記憶體, 

Scient. Gothob. Monach. Erlang. un plaisir inexprimåble de 1'ame, que de coni'otidre les ob- ets, qui Tiiiteressent  radiotrafik enligt ETS 300 720. "On-. Board"-radio varje kanal upp till 0,6 Erlang då rym- mer kanalen använder 0.008 Erlang vid bråd timme då ryms ca 75  massage groove kvinnor porr peru Lokal dominatrixpresentation i tagg Erlang sin pudel prostitutas almendralejo ets prostitutas Prostituerade prostituerade  Buchenbach och H Cnobloch, Erlang- en.

Here's reproducing code:-module(ets_deadlock). -export([func/0]). Powered by a free Atlassian Jira open source license for Erlang/OTP. Try Jira - bug tracking software for your team.
Järna vårdcentral provtagning

Now, when you try another ets:match, it fails because the table no longer exists.

13th ACM  Det används uteslutande i direkt associering med Erlang, det finns ingen QLC är en modul för att fråga olika tabeller, till exempel ETS eller  espect - erlang spectra computation tool. Blörg 37a52bfc05 switch from List based neuron storage to ETS table based neuron storage, 5 år sedan  This report describes the Erlang GUI library wxErlang, it explains both how a programmer can use the library to write GUI applications and how the library itself  Visa alla. Foton.
Glencore aktie chf

Erlang ets






Erlang Queue module: https://erlang.org/doc/man/queue.html - Erlang ETS module: https://erlang.org/doc/man/ets.html - Erlang Digraph 

Written by Alvus on 18:29. ets set erlang. The number of tables stored at one Erlang node used to be limited. This is no longer the case (except by  Samtidig modell: Erlang mot Clojure.


Vem har clearingnummer 9020

2003年的论文 <> A Study of Erlang ETS Table Implementation and Performance. [点此下载] Scott Lystig Fritchie. Second ACM SIGPLAN Erlang Workshop. Uppsala, Sweden, August 29, 2003.

Låtar Timati  ETI ETL ETM ETN ETO ETOL ETP ETQ ETR ETS ETSI ETT ETV ETW ETZ EU Erkay Erkki Erland Erlang Erlangen Erlanger Erlass Erlebach Erlend Erlendur  bromskraftsfördelning ESP® elektroniskt stabilitetsprogram ETS elektroniskt Förklaringen sägs vara Erlang, språket som en gång utvecklades på Ericsson.

radiotrafik enligt ETS 300 720. "On-. Board"-radio varje kanal upp till 0,6 Erlang då rym- mer kanalen använder 0.008 Erlang vid bråd timme då ryms ca 75 

Mnesia is a distributed DataBase Management System (DBMS), appropriate for telecommunications applications and other Erlang applications which require continuous operation and exhibit soft real-time properties.. Listed below are some of the most important and attractive capabilities, Mnesia provides: A relational/object hybrid data model which is suitable for telecommunications applications. 2021-04-09 Erlang Thursday – ETS Introduction Part 5: keypos, compressed, read_conncurrency, and write_concurrency. Leave a reply. Today’s Erlang Thursday continues the introduction to ETS and picks up with the promise from last week, and looks at the keypos ETS table setting, and the Tweaks that can be … This article describes a way to make the ETS tables of Erlang fit better into the actor programming model. Enhancing the interface of the ETS tables with a concept of transactions is suggested as a means both to achieve increased parallelism, better performance and less error-prone code, while still keeping no less true to the actor model.

-Storing and retrieving data using Mnesia and ETS Contribute to erlang/otp development by creating an account on GitHub. Tony Rogvall (mostly ets), Mikael Pettersson (mostly optimized synchronization. (Engelska)Ingår i: Proc. 13th ACM SIGPLAN Workshop on Erlang, New York: ACM Press, 2014, s.